This classic 1960s home offers timeless character paired with major mechanical updates, ready for your personal cosmetic touch. Many of the big-ticket items have already been completed within the past three years, including a new water heater, dishwasher, garbage disposal, 200-amp electrical panel, chimney cap and sealing, updated sewer line from the home to the city main, new main sewer stack, new upstairs bathroom drain lines, and new garage door springs. Original wood floors have been uncovered, adding to the home's authentic appeal. Enjoy energy efficiency with both a traditional furnace and a supplemental wood-burning furnace to help reduce heating costs. The spacious living room is filled with natural light and flows seamlessly into the dining area, creating an inviting space for gatherings and entertaining. All bedrooms are generously sized, with the primary suite featuring a private en suite half bath. The finished lower level expands your living space with a large recreation room and an additional half bath, ideal for a second living area, game room, or hobby space. Step outside to a fully fenced backyard complete with a patio, perfect for relaxing, grilling, and entertaining. With solid updates already in place, this home presents a fantastic opportunity to add your own style

Pleasant Valley is located in Missouri. Pleasant Valley, Missouri has a population of 2,757. Pleasant Valley is less family-centric than the surrounding county with 16.71% of the households containing married families with children. The county average for households married with children is 33.45%.
The median household income in Pleasant Valley, Missouri is $61,633. The median household income for the surrounding county is $75,596 compared to the national median of $69,021. The median age of people living in Pleasant Valley is 39.4 years.
The average high temperature in July is 87.8 degrees, with an average low temperature in January of 17.8 degrees. The average rainfall is approximately 41.6 inches per year, with 16.2 inches of snow per year.
